Would you ask CA about season ticket upgrades? My mate and his brother have concession season tickets in Block 20, very expensive, the brother is going to Spain for a month in August Sept and wants to upgrade the ticket to an adult ticket to take his son. He phoned Ticketmaster and was told that they can't do upgrades this season and he should buy a ticket for Block 20 to get entry to ground and then use his brothers seat so they can sit together. Brilliant he has paid about £13 per game for the seaon ticket and now has to pay £26 to get in! Are these people idiots who is going to do that! We have been able to upgrade our seats for years and this brings extra cash to the club. Another example of things not been thought through carefully. I guess many of the kids under 13 will not go to night matches so their seats will be wasted but a simple upgrade system would bring a lot of additional cash enough to make it worth while!
When will they get their act together this Ticketmaster thing is not progress just an excuse to get more money and piss off true supporters.
